    With two of us on a senior budget we like to take advantage of places offering a senior citizen discount these days. After googling Bob Evans and seeing that they offer a 10% discount, we decided to visit the Bob Evans at 6543 Niagara Falls Blvd, Niagara Falls in the early evening hours. We were greeted at the door within a few minutes and seated. The waitress was attentive and she took our order after a few minutes and delivered our food to us within a timely manner. The food was good and we enjoyed our meals. When we were through we were given our bill and headed to the cashier. My husband asked for the senior citizen discount that is clearly advertised on Google and he was informed they do not offer one. My husband advised the cashier that it is clearly stated on Google that Bob Evans offers one along with smaller portion meals for seniors. Again, he was denied the discount. My husband paid the bill and we left, probably never to return again. We feel that Bob Evans is supposed to be "for" the American hard working family but instead we were bamboozled by their company. Why is this discount advertised on a major search forum if you aren't going to honor it?! I've attached a screenshot of our search forum your review. You may want to look into this. Or better yet, start to honor it so you don't have more disappointed customers. Thank you for your time. - A disappointed senior

    We had come here on a Saturday afternoon at around 1:30 pm. I had settled on the honey chicken with macaroni and cheese on the side, along with the mashed potatoes and gravy. My meal also came with two biscuits, and a side of butter. This was such a large meal, that I couldn't finish everything! The food itself was delicious however, the portion sizes were much too large for one sitting. The restaurant itself was large, with ample seating, and a relaxing environment. It's a welcoming space for families and seniors as well, with large booths and colourful photographs on the wall. The service was top-notch, as our server came to check on us several times during our meal. She was attentive and friendly, along with being knowledgeable about the menu items. Overall, a great meal out!

    We came across this place because it was the first exit near Niagara Falls. We came on a Saturday and Sunday around 11am, and it was pretty busy and packed. Many of the locals come to this place for breakfast due to the affordable prices and decent breakfast served. Ambience 4/5 inside decoration was nice, and you can tell that the business is family owned and driven. Service 3.5/5 This place was a little chaotic. But there was an organization to the chaos. Every waiter had her own section, and the waiter was also the person who brought our food from the kitchen. Which is a lot in my opinion, because every time we wanted something such as syrup, or more coffee, or anything. We would have to wait long periods of time before we would see our waiter. Also, our waiter Saturday morning messed up our order, and brought the incorrect omelet. Thankfully she fixed it even though it took another 10mins for the food to come out. Food 2/5 On Sunday, we found about three black hairs in our eggs, and omelets. It was absolutely disappointing and vile. We showed our waiter and was kind enough to ask if we wanted our order to be remade. We simply decided not to eat it or order anything else, in fear of more hair being found in our food. The French toast was delicious, light and crispy on the outside and soft on the inside. Just eight. For the eggs we asked for an over medium but it was over cooked and dry. The sausages were juicy and not too oily, however the hash browns were a little oily. The omelet had too much oil in it and dry. Plus they completely messed up my order twice. The hash browns with the omelet was crispy but a little burnt. Overall, the service was decent and the food didn't meet the standard of being decent due to the hairs we found in our food and our order being messed up multiple times.

    Another great dining experience at Savor! Bringing the area fine dining at a reasonable price…read more We visited on a Saturday night at 5pm with a table of 3. Our server was super friendly and knowledgeable. The meal always starts with fresh baked bread service that is accompanied by butter, house pickles and either a hummus or garlic confit (in my experience). My mom is gluten free so she was bought her own dish with focaccia and a roll. She was over the moon about that and really enjoyed the focaccia. We all enjoyed every bit of our meal which included our choice if an appetizer, main dish and dessert from a prix fixe menu for $40. Some of our choices included charcuterie, arugula salad, tamarind shrimp curry, salmon and lemon meringue cheesecake. We left with our culinary needs satisfied and our stomachs full... we even had some leftovers. I can't wait to go back again. It's best to make reservations as they usually get fully booked. The menu changes each culinary semester as this is an instructional restaurant.
